The Cure Mixed Up Elektra US 1990 First Press NM/NM
This is an epic collection of dance remixes from The Cure's '80s years put together with a stunning jacket and inner sleeve artwork set. These records are becoming more difficult to find and this one is one of the few in a very high quality condition throughout. I am the original owner and this is being sold from my personal collection. It has been carefully stored in a plastic sleeve for 25 years.
ELEKTRA 60978-1
US 1990
COVER - NM, a really beautiful example of a record cover here in wonderful condition
VINYL - NM, lustrous and in excellent condition, there are no hairlines, no scratches and no blemishes
INNER SLEEVES - NM, the beautifully colored inner sleeves are something to behold and are in perfect condition with no cuts or splits
